Rhonda Perry is a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C) with over 8 years of experience in the mental health field. She is passionate about helping adults take steps towards their goals and live an overall balanced life. Rhonda specializes in depression, anxiety, grief, and relationship issues. Rhonda completed her Master’s degree in Marriage and Family Therapy at Southern Nazarene University. Rhonda uses treatment modalities such as c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T), person-centered therapy (PCT), solutions-focused therapy (SFT), and faith-based therapy (FBT). We all go through challenges in life, and it’s often helpful to have someone that will listen and help you navigate life when it becomes difficult. Rhonda will support you on your journey.
